story category Verizon Sells ME, NH, VT Networks
Fairpoint deal officially closes...
(old news - 01:37PM Monday Mar 31 2008)
tags: business · telco · Verizon Online DSL · Fairpoint Communications
Verizon and Fairpoint Communications have officially closed the deal on Verizon's transfer of their phone & DSL networks in Maine, New Hampshire and Vermont to Fairpoint Communications (1.6 million landline customers and 230,000 DSL users are impacted). $88 billion Verizon is the real winner in the deal, shedding roughly $1.5 billion in debt and getting a $600 million tax write off. The $270 million Fairpoint quickly becomes the nation's eighth largest phone company, and is now tasked with fulfilling promises made to New England during the courtship process (rural expansion, faster speeds, the moon and sky).

said by Kearnstd See Profile :

didnt they sell something? shouldnt they have to infact pay tax on that sale?
Technically it's a reverse morris trust where Verizon spun something off to their shareholders rather than a sale.

said by Boogeyman See Profile :

I have no idea what that means. Can you elaborate?
This might help. Think of it as creating a separate company which then merges with another. The VZ shareholders have an interest in spinoff and become shareholders of the resulting merged company as well.

The idea is to not have a "sale" which triggers things like capital gains taxes, etc., but more of a reorganization. That's not a fully accurate description though...the technicals are pretty complex to pass both the IRS and court ruling conditions.

Not a good start...

I'm in Vermont and for what it's worth can offer my own personal Fairpoint DSL anecdote.

I signed up for Verizon DSL last month then got my first bill on 4/1, the day my service became Fairpoint. The bill had none of the promotions they said they'd provide (first month free, no activation fee, no modem fee, and the monthly fee was even higher 33.95 instead of 29.95 for 3.0 ADSL). None of this is Fairpoint's fault of course.

But when I called Fairpoint they said of course they would not honor the deal that the Verizon folks had er... not honored. Since someone asked what the service is now, all they could quote me was $33.95 / month for 3.0 Mb and they would charge $19.95 for activation and $39.95 for the modem.

When I told them they had raised the rates on their first day, they argued that the Verizon rate was an "online promotion" not their actual rate (???) I asked what their online promotion was, and they said they don't have a working website yet...

Pretty clear writing on the wall for me; I'm off to find another ISP.
